The concept is to create a wiki of wiki-based video games or wikified video games. The game engine is created on the wiki and each video game data are written on each page and subpages. The video games can be rendered with web technologies such as HTML5. Anyone can play and edit games.

The main reason of this project is to allow anyone to share its creativity related to the video game art without the need of learning computer science. Most of the human beings may have a new idea for a video game and only a few percents of the population have the opportunity to invent, develop and publish a video game. People don't have to come to the video game creation. The video game creation comes to them. Only a few clicks are necessary to start to contribute instead of having to search a good software, install it and learn video game development.

Game Cloud[edit]

Although it is not created under the Wikimedia umbrella, the Game Cloud has been created to implement this proposed project and may be one day integrated to the Wikimedia Foundation. At this point, the Game Cloud already allows users to create, edit and play to 2D platformers with unlimited map sizes. The wiki is using HTML5 and 2D canvas. A WebGL version has already been implemented and published. The video games can be edited graphically using a 2D canvas. However, the features are still limited:

  • You can only create solid blocks and bombs.
  • The only video game target is to find the key on the map.
  • No sound implemented.
  • No background customization.
  • No game description.

So this project still needs lots of work. The wiki has 145 video game pages.
